EskomSePush thrives beyond load-shedding with community focus

EskomSePush (ESP), the ubiquitous load-shedding app, has successfully transformed its core mission in 2025, a year characterized by the near disappearance of power cuts. With only eight days of load-shedding this year (down from 284 days in 2023), ESP’s founders, Herman Maritz and Dan Southwood-Wells, have solidified the app’s pivot towards becoming a vital interactive…

How Vodacom and ER24 are bridging the communication gap for South Africa’s Deaf community

Over 600,000 South Africans use South African Sign Language (SASL), and it’s one of the country’s official languages. However, Deaf and speech- and hearing-impaired South Africans still struggle to access essential services. This is why collaborations like the one between ER24 and Vodacom are so crucial in ensuring South African communication services are more accessible….
